Spectacular Spring Event in Veria

Each spring, the plains of Veria, Greece, transform into a stunning spectacle as peach trees bloom, creating a vast pink veil across approximately 170 square kilometers (about 65 square miles). This annual event, which typically occurs between mid-March and mid-April, attracts thousands of visitors, primarily from Greece and increasingly from other European countries. The blossoming peach trees not only provide a picturesque landscape but also serve as a focal point for community celebrations and tourism initiatives.

Community Efforts to Promote Tourism

The Veria Tourism Club, led by president Gianna Pilitsidou, has been instrumental in organizing events that encourage public engagement with the peach blossoms. Activities include photography sessions, cycling tours, and the promotion of local agricultural products. Pilitsidou emphasized the importance of experiencing the beauty of the region firsthand, stating, “It’s something that people must experience and see at least once in their lifetime, because it’s a huge area.”

Local farmers, represented by Anastasios Chalkidis, head of the Agricultural Association of Veria, also play a crucial role in these events. Chalkidis noted the hard work required to maintain the orchards and expressed pride in the promotion of their products through these celebrations. He remarked, “We’re happy that this beautiful event takes place, this great promotion for the wonderful product we have.”

Visitor Experiences and Economic Impact

The influx of visitors has had a positive economic impact on the region. Hotel workers have reported a noticeable increase in bookings during the blossom season. Travelers from various countries, including Germany and the Netherlands, have shared their enthusiasm for the event. Andrea Lachnit, a visitor from Germany, described the experience as “stunning and beautiful and heavenly,” highlighting the unique allure of the peach blossoms.

Wesley van Eijk, a Dutch blogger, also expressed his desire to promote lesser-known destinations like Veria, stating, “I want the people in Holland and Belgium to know what amazing spots there still are besides all the places that people already know.”
